Transaction 80dd4fc56b2f8b59cafcc09fafb119a2526e158c1b905258a702941087a24de8
1 Input
1 Output
-
80dd4fc56b2f8b59cafcc09fafb119a2526e158c1b905258a702941087a24de8:0
- value
- 350926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c9f0ca01522a4ea48b2a74316e6bdece6c2cf358 OP_EQUAL
- address
- 3L6nCRLbErhvVjpkiBf1qJ2nUzLAAc6o3L